Substitute yourself for the Fox reporter, James Rosen. Eric Holder signed an affidavit – a document under oath presented to a judge – that stated, ‘...there is probable cause to believe that the Reporter has committed a violation (espionage act) at the very least, either has an aider, abettor and/or co-hyphen conspirator of Mr. Kim.’ Holder has accused the reporter of treason, being a traitor. When testifying – that is LYING – before Congress, Holder stated, ‘You got a long way to go to try to prosecute people, the press, for the publication for that material. Those prosecutions have not fared well in American history...’ and ‘Well, I would say this. With regard to potential prosecution of the press for the disclosure of material, that is not something that I have ever been involved in, heard of, or would think would be a wise policy.’ Remember, the scandal broke, he lied and then the affidavit for the warrant was exposed. These media groups have given in to Holders equivalent of 'let me come clean but don't prosecute me' with off the record meetings. He is essentially pleading the Fifth to the public, with the aid of these media groups:
The Washington Post, Politico, ABC and USA TODAY. After negotiations between the news organizations and the Justice Department, media lawyers will attend as well as journalists.
These media groups, some the personal lapdogs of the DOJ and White House, have declined to be part of the dog and pony show, or a confessional for Holder:
Fox News and the Associated Press - whose reporters also had phone records seized by the Justice Department - CNN, NBC, CBS, the Huffington Post, the New York Times and McClatchy Newspapers.
